The Scope of Injury Treatment Encompasses

Injury treatment spans many disciplines that draws from physical rehabilitation, chiropractic care, soft tissue therapy, pain reduction strategies, and additional modalities. The goal is consistently the same: get your body working the way it should while easing symptoms and lowering re-injury risk.

Those who seek out professional injury treatment come from all walks of life — from athletes recovering from sports injuries to patients with repetitive motion injuries. Injury treatment takes a different form depending on your situation. A trained provider will evaluate your injury thoroughly before outlining a course of care.

What makes professional injury treatment apart from generic rest-and-ice guidance is the thoroughness of diagnosis involved. Skilled practitioners look at the full picture of your condition, what systems are involved, and how your biomechanics may be making worse the problem. This degree of detail informs the entire care plan.

Specific Injury Treatment Services Available at Our Clinic

Our clinic offers a full menu of injury treatment services built around the needs of each patient. Specific services include the following:

  • Chiropractic Adjustments — Targeted chiropractic corrections that improve joint mobility and decrease discomfort following musculoskeletal damage.
  • Soft Tissue Mobilization — Manual therapy approaches that break up scar tissue to improve range of motion.
  • Medical Massage Therapy — Therapeutic massage protocols targeting specific injury sites to promote circulation.
  • Physical Rehabilitation Exercises — Individualized rehab protocols designed to rebuild strength after injury.
  • Trigger Point Therapy — Targeted manual release to areas of referred pain to reduce spasm.
  • Electrical Muscle Stimulation (EMS) — Controlled electrical impulses used to reduce inflammation in affected soft tissue areas.
  • Auto Accident Injury Rehabilitation — Dedicated rehab programs for injuries sustained in motor vehicle collisions that can worsen without treatment.
  • Corrective Care Planning — Long-term rehabilitation strategies that support lasting structural improvement.

A Look at What Happens During Your Injury Treatment

Getting started with professional treatment is a straightforward process. The following is how the typical patient journey from first visit to recovery:

  1. Your First Appointment — We review your medical history to understand how your injury occurred and what daily activities are affected.
  2. Comprehensive Physical Examination — Your provider performs a structural and functional evaluation to identify affected structures.
  3. Diagnostic Imaging if Needed — When the injury warrants it, you may be directed toward X-rays, MRI, or other imaging.
  4. Your Personalized Treatment Plan — Using the results of your exam, your provider builds a step-by-step recovery program tailored to your condition and priorities.
  5. Hands-On Care Starts — Care gets underway with a combination of therapies chosen for your injury. Sessions are focused and efficient.
  6. Re-Evaluation and Plan Updates — At regular intervals, your provider measures how your body is responding and adjusts your protocol as needed.
  7. Transitioning Out of Active Care — When you reach your goals, your provider prepares you for independent maintenance and prevent re-injury.

What's the difference between chiropractic injury treatment and physical therapy?

These two approaches have important places in injury treatment, but they approach recovery differently. Chiropractic care centers on spinal alignment, joint function, and the nervous system. Physical therapy concentrates on exercise-based recovery. We integrate multiple approaches — the goal is always what gets you better fastest.

What's the typical timeline for completing injury treatment?

How long treatment takes according to your specific condition. A minor soft tissue injury may respond well within a few sessions. Chronic or structural conditions sometimes need a longer course of treatment. Your provider will outline an expected timeline during your initial consultation.
